Full-Time Teaching Assistant - Primary School in Richmond

Empowering Learning is seeking a dedicated and resilient Teaching Assistant to support a Year 1 child with high Special Educational Needs (SEN) in a welcoming primary school in Richmond. This full-time role is ideal for a graduate with previous experience in a school setting, who is passionate about making a difference in the lives of children with additional needs.

About the Role:

  • Position: Teaching Assistant (Full-Time)
  • Location: Primary school in Richmond
  • Key Focus: Supporting a Year 1 child with high SEN
  • Start Date: Immediate start available

Key Responsibilities:

  • Work closely with the class teacher to provide dedicated 1:1 support to a Year 1 child with high SEN needs.
  • Assist in managing challenging behaviours and implement strategies to help the child engage with their learning and social development.
  • Take initiative in adapting tasks and activities to meet the child's individual needs, ensuring they are included in all aspects of school life.
  • Be proactive in supporting the child's emotional, social, and academic growth, maintaining a calm and positive approach throughout the day.
  • Collaborate with the SENCO and other staff members to monitor the child's progress and implement tailored support plans.

Candidate Profile:

  • Qualifications: Graduate with previous experience working in a school setting.
  • Experience: Experience supporting children with SEN, especially with challenging behaviours.
  • Skills: Strong communication skills, patience, and the ability to take initiative when needed.
  • Resilience: Ability to remain calm and composed in challenging situations, while being proactive in finding solutions.
  • Commitment: A genuine passion for supporting children with additional needs and helping them succeed in their learning.
